
Welcome to Raptors Knoll Disc Golf Park
Raptors Knoll Disc Golf Park officially opened on June 1, 2019 at Jackman Wetlands Park in the Township of Langley. The course spans approximately 40 acres of forested and open areas, including significant elevation changes, great views, good parking, and a bit of seasonal water. In 2019, the online course app, Udisc listed Raptors as the 27th best disc golf course in the world
The course has been designed to provide enjoyment and challenge for players of all ages and skill levels with multiple teepads and basket locations on each hole suitable for novice, advanced, and professional level players.
There is no fee to play Raptors Knoll and tee times are not required.
Note that the course has become very busy on weekends. To ensure we are able to keep the course open for play, groups are restricted to a maximum of four players and appropriate physical distancing is required. Please read the large signs near the first teepads for more covid related rules of play.
There is a gravel path that winds through the course for the community to enjoy with several areas to safely watch players in action.
Please note that the park is a "pack it in - pack it out" park, please help keep our course free of litter.
